How much does a Business Data Analyst II make in Brazil? The average Business Data Analyst II salary in Brazil is R$84,648 as of April 01, 2021, but the range typically falls between R$56,190 and R$109,069. Salary ranges can vary widely depending on many important factors, including education, certifications, additional skills, the number of years you have spent in your profession. Data Quality
Data quality refers to the condition of a set of values of qualitative or quantitative variables. There are many definitions of data quality but data is generally considered high quality if it is "fit for [its] intended uses in operations, decision making and planning". Alternatively, data is deemed of high quality if it correctly represents the real-world construct to which it refers. Furthermore, apart from these definitions, as data volume increases, the question of internal data consistency becomes significant, regardless of fitness for use for any particular external purpose. People's views on data quality can often be in disagreement, even when discussing the same set of data used for the same purpose. Data cleansing may be required in order to ensure data quality.

Employees with Business Data Analyst II in their job title in Vale do Paraíba e Litoral Norte, BR earn an average of 11.0% more than the national average. The lower salaries can be found in Belém, BR (2.8% less).
